Brief summary

This is a phase II study to investigate the safety, preliminary efficacy and pharmacokinetics of SC0062 capsule in patients with chronic kidney disease (diabetic kidney disease and IgA nephropathy)with albuminuria compared to matching placebo.

Detailed description

This multicenter, randomized, double blind, placebo parallel controlled, 2 cohorts phase II study will contain 2 cohorts: Cohort 1: diabetic kidney disease Cohort 2: biopsy-proven IgAN In each cohort, approximately 120 patients will be randomized to receive SC0062 or placebo daily for 24 weeks. The objective of this study is to evaluate the preliminary efficacy and safety of SC0062 capsules compared to placebo in patients with chronic kidney disease (diabetic kidney disease and IgA nephropathy) with albuminuria who are treated with the maximum tolerated labeled dose renin-angiotensin system inhibitor (RASi).

Inclusion criteria

1. Sign the informed consent voluntarily, and fully understand and comply with the relevant procedures of the test; 2. Age of ≥ 18 years old, gender is not limited; 3. Patients with chronic kidney disease (CKD) stage G1\ G3 with albuminuria, requirements: 1. eGFR ≥ 30 mL/min/1.73m\^2 at Screening based on the CKD-EPI equation (2009). 2. RAS inhibitor therapy (ACEi and/or ARB) has been administered for at least 12 weeks and the maximally tolerated dose has been stable for at least 4 weeks prior to randomization; If an SGLT2i is prescribed, the dose must be stable for at least 8 weeks prior to randomization. 3. Cohort 1: Diagnosed with type 2 diabetes mellitus and receiving at least one hypoglycemic agent in the 12 months prior to randomization; In accordance with the diagnostic criteria of DKD, urine albumin to creatinine ratio (UACR) ≥300 mg/g before randomization. 4. Cohort 2: Biopsy-proven IgA nephropathy; Urine protein-creatinine ratio (UPCR) ≥0.75 g/g or urine protein excretion rate ≥ 1.0 g/24h before randomization. 4. Laboratory parameters meet the following criteria: 1. Serum albumin ≥30 g/L; 2. Hemoglobin value ≥90 g/L; Platelet ≥80×10\^9/L; 3. Brain natriuretic peptide (BNP) ≤ 200 pg/mL or N-terminal pro-B-type natriuretic peptide (NT-proBNP) ≤ 600 pg/mL; 4. Blood potassium ≤ 5.5 mmol/L; 5. Systolic blood pressure (SBP) ≤140 mmHg; Diastolic blood pressure (DBP) ≤90 mmHg; 6. Hemoglobin A1c (HbA1c) ≤ 10% (cohort 1)/Hemoglobin A1c (HbA1c) \< 6.5% (cohort 2); 7. Alanine aminotransferase (ALT) and aspartate aminotransferase (AST) ≤2×ULN; Total bilirubin ≤1.5ULN; 5. All participants should follow protocol defined contraceptives procedures.
